Short description

Microprocessor-controlled stance and swing phase orthoses contribute significantly to improving the quality of life for patients with lower limb paralysis. This experience, which is known from everyday use, is strikingly confirmed by the latest clinical evidence. Participants learn about significant, clinically relevant improvements in the risk of falling, number of falls, mobility and quality of life in an international multi-centre, randomised crossover study with a cohort of 108 patients.
